2833 Dowd Dr, Santa Rosa, CA 95407, USA
1244 Central Ave, Santa Rosa, CA 95401, USA
5434 Old Redwood Hwy, Santa Rosa, CA 95403, USA
3168 Condo Ct Suite B, Santa Rosa, CA 95403, USA